web应用程序传递连接字符串给FastReport数据源
public static FastReport.Report fr = new FastReport.Report();
public static FastReport.EnvironmentSettings es = new EnvironmentSettings();
protected void Page_Load(object sender, EventArgs e)
{
}
protected void Button1_Click(object sender, EventArgs e)
{
string path = Server.MapPath(@"\fr\Demo\1.frx");
if (System.IO.File.Exists(path) == true)
{
fr.Load(path);
es.DesignerSettings.ApplicationConnection = new System.Data.SqlClient.SqlConnection(); es.DesignerSettings.ApplicationConnection.ConnectionString = System.Configuration.ConfigurationManager.AppSettings["DataConn"].ToString(); //设置语言
FastReport.Utils.Res.LocaleFolder = Server.MapPath(@"\Localization");
FastReport.Utils.Res.LoadLocale(FastReport.Utils.Res.LocaleFolder + @"\Chinese (Simplified).frl");
fr.Design();
//fr.Show(); } }
最新文章
- apache.commons.compress 压缩,解压
- 同一网站中HTML相对路径引用
- InfluxDB学习系列教程,InfluxDB入门必备教程
- AutoMapper中的Map和DynamicMap——高手注重细节,思考和总结
- Docker 定制容器镜像的2种方法
- GeoServer+MySQL安装及配置过程
- 暑假热身 D. 条形码设计
- oracle定时任务JOB
- keil中的存储模式
- pscp实现Windows 和Linux 文件互相传输
- 建议别买三星Gear:半电脑产品 设计糟糕
- rhel6使用的版本数部分intel xeon处理器时间bug
- How to install / setup /upgrade PHP 5.5.x on Ubuntu 12.04 LTS
- TIMESTAMP和DATETIME哪个好
- windows下部署免费ssl证书(letsencrypt)
- 航遇项目react踩坑
- Python面向对象之魔术方法
- 转转RN工程化历程
- VMware6.0-vCenter的安装准备及安装
- Windows远程桌面(mstsc)不能复制粘贴的解决办法